The error, if it's in tables, would be in ships.  Things should be robust enough to not crash though.  As for the line I was hoping to get out of a debug build, it would have been the last line in that second window that pops up when you run debug at the time of the crash (the only way to see it is with -window, unfortunately) as that would at least maybe tell us where the game was dying.

I had this problem in MT.  I am trying to remember it...

If I remember correctly, which i may not, it seems that the problem occurred when an AI was targetting a subsystem on a Modded fighter, and the pof data didn't coincide with the table data.  essentially, you had an ai trying to target a subsystem that didn't exist, i can't remember why it didn't exist though.  It was in the pof, and the table, maybe someone more well versed and with a better memory can take it from there.
